Beren Posted February 4, 2013 Share Posted February 4, 2013 http://3.bp.blogspot.com/-rHnSwqzVAQA/Tu8WJi4HIdI/AAAAAAAAAXY/EC5a4CoQJhg/s1600/_56024640_crooks2.jpg MIDFIELD - MOUSSA SISSOKO (Newcastle United) MOUSSA SISSOKO Fair play to Newcastle boss Alan Pardew - he knew where the problems in his team were and he promptly went to France in the transfer window to fix them. It looks like he's found another gem in midfielder Moussa Sissoko. The Frenchman exploded on to the scene against Chelsea, much to the delight of the Geordie faithful. I have never seen any player give Ashley Cole a two-yard start and then outstrip him for pace. What have Newcastle got here? Did you know? Sissoko had more attempts from open play than any other Premier League player this weekend (5) Link to post Share on other sites More sharing options...

Ikon Posted February 4, 2013 Share Posted February 4, 2013 MIGHTY MOUSSA Sissoko has revealed that St James’ Park can be his “field of dreams” after sinking European champions Chelsea on a home debut that few Newcastle United fans will ever forget. The French international, who says he’s fallen in love with Newcastle already, celebrated the win with a “quick drink” as he gazed at the Tyne Bridge on Saturday night, before a quick turnaround this week as prepares to face Germany in a friendly in Paris. However, the powerhouse midfielder could not be in better mood after helping Newcastle come back from behind to win a Premier League game for the first time in almost FOUR years on Tyneside. It was Bobby Robson who admitted that players should have “wild dreams” before every game at St James’ Park, and Sissoko provided two moments that the Geordie Godfather would have given his full seal of approval to against the Blues. Man of the match Sissoko told the Chronicle: “It is up there with my best moments of my career. “I’m not sure if it is quite the best yet. “But to score on my home debut and get a brace against the European champions Chelsea and come away with three points is absolutely fantastic.   Read More http://www.chroniclelive.co.uk/newcastle-united/nufc-news/2013/02/04/sissoko-st-james-park-can-be-my-field-of-dreams-72703-32739860/#ixzz2JvNm7YoU  Link to post Share on other sites More sharing options...
